วิธีการแยกเส้นบนจุดสุดยอด?


11

ฉันค้นหามาก แต่ไม่พบคำตอบ: เมื่อทำการแก้ไขบรรทัดด้วย QGIS ฉันมักจะต้องแยก linestring ให้ตรงกับหนึ่งในจุดยอดภายในที่มีอยู่ของเขา แต่ฉันไม่สามารถหาวิธีได้ ฉันได้ลองใช้เครื่องมือ "คุณสมบัติแยก" โดยคิดว่าอาจติดจุดยอด แต่ฉันคิดผิดและฉันได้ลองเลือกจุดสุดยอดหลายวิธีโดยไม่มีโชค ... มีวิธีแก้ปัญหาอะไรบ้าง?

คำตอบ:


13

ใน (เมนูการตั้งค่า) ตัวเลือก Snapping เปิดใช้งาน snapping (ดีกว่า snapping เพื่อจุดสุดยอดเพียง แต่ในกรณีของคุณเป็นข้อเสนอแนะในความคิดเห็น) สำหรับชั้นของคุณแล้วใช้ Split เครื่องมือคุณลักษณะที่ทำให้การคลิกซ้ายบนพื้นที่ว่างหนึ่งที่ด้านข้างของเส้นแล้วให้ทิ้งไว้ คลิกที่จุดสุดยอดที่จะเกิดการแยกและในที่สุดให้คลิกขวาบนพื้นที่ว่างที่ด้านอื่น ๆ ของบรรทัด


+1 - ฉันต้องการเพิ่มเปิดใช้งานการจัดตำแหน่งจุดยอดเท่านั้นเพื่อลดความเสี่ยงในการจัดกลุ่ม
Simbamangu

@Simbamangu, ok)
SS_Rebelious

2

เมื่อเปิดใช้งานการแก้ไขฉันพบว่าตัวเลือกที่ดีที่สุดคือการเลือกบรรทัดที่คุณต้องการแยกด้วยเครื่องมือเลือกคุณลักษณะเดี่ยว

จากนั้นด้วยเครื่องมือแยกคุณสมบัติจากแถบเครื่องมือขั้นสูงเป็นสองเท่า (ซ้าย) คลิกไปที่ด้านหนึ่งของบรรทัดแล้วคลิกสองครั้ง (ซ้าย) บนโหนดเห็นได้ชัดว่ามีเครื่องมือ snapping ที่เลือกไว้สำหรับชั้นที่มีความทนทานจะเลือก โหนดจากนั้นคลิกขวาเดียวที่จะเสร็จสิ้นการตัดคุณจะเห็นเส้นที่เลือกจะหยุดที่โหนด ใช้เครื่องมือฟีเจอร์เดียวที่เลือกเพื่อตรวจสอบทอพอโลยีที่ถูกต้อง


1

คุณอาจต้องการตรวจสอบความทนทานต่อการหักมุมเช่นกัน หากพวกเขาอยู่ในศูนย์มันอาจดูเหมือนว่า snapping ไม่ทำงานอย่างถูกต้อง

http://docs.qgis.org/1.8/html/en/docs/user_manual/working_with_vector/editing_geometry_attributes.html

ขอขอบคุณและหวังว่าสิ่งนี้จะช่วยได้

โ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.